Family Pancake House serves delicious meals made from scratch with fresh, local, quality ingredients. Since 1963, our restaurants have been family-owned and operated.

Visit us today for breakfast, lunch, dinner and/or dessert. Our professional and courteous staff is dedicated to providing you with an enjoyable and tasty dining experience.

Family Pancake House offers five different restaurant locations throughout the northwest Washington area. Northwest Washington has thousands of interesting things to see and do. The area is filled with scenic beauty, arts and cultural attractions, fascinating history and geology, and outdoor recreation.

Come visit the relaxing family atmosphere of the Edmonds location just 10 min. east of the active village and waterfront of Edmonds. At the Edmonds’ Family Pancake House, you can enjoy one of our delicious menu items made to order with the best ingredients around. Ask your friendly server about our specialties.

Family Pancake House is also conveniently located in Redmond. Redmond is a bustling town, home of Microsoft and Nintendo, and offers residents and visitors an extensive park system, plentiful shopping, and outdoor recreation. Our courteous staff at the Redmond Family Pancake House is looking forward to your visit. In addition to many food selections, there are a variety of desserts and beveragesfor you to choose.

We have two locations in Bremerton, a beautiful city on the Puget Sound, just a ferry ride away from Seattle. Stop by and have an omelette or a waffle for breakfast.

Port Orchard is the fifth location of the Family Pancake House, a lovely small town next to the Olympic Mountains. As with all our Pancake Houses, the menu offers dinner and sandwiches as well as pancakes, so come in any time.
